Forbes 2020 Presidential Candidate Net Worth: Full List📊

The Forbes article tracking the net worth of every 2020 presidential candidate provides a detailed financial snapshot of those who sought the White House. It highlights how candidate wealth influences campaign strategy, policy messaging, and perceived relatability in a high-stakes election cycle.

Below is a structured overview of key candidates, their estimated net worth, sources of wealth, and transparency levels reported in the original Forbes analysis.

Candidate Estimated Net Worth Primary Source of Wealth Transparency Level
Donald Trump $3.1 billion Real estate and branding Partial tax returns and disclosures
Michael Bloomberg $60 billion Bloomberg financial data empire High, company financials public
Tom Steyer $1.6 billion Hedge fund Farallon Capital High, detailed filings
Bernie Sanders $2 million Congress salary and books Full financial disclosure
Elizabeth Warren $12 million Salaries and book royalties Full financial disclosure

Candidate Wealth And Campaign Dynamics

Personal wealth allows candidates to fund independent expenditures, media buys, and travel without relying heavily on donors. In the 2020 cycle, self-funded campaigns from billionaires changed the dynamics of media coverage and policy debates. Voters often weigh whether personal fortune aligns with messages about economic fairness or outsider status.

Policy Positions And Financial Influence

Candidates’ financial holdings can shape their policy priorities and perceived conflicts of interest. For example, holding energy sector investments may influence climate policy rhetoric, while massive real estate portfolios can affect housing positions. The Forbes report contextualizes how each candidate’s portfolio intersects with their public policy statements.

Media Narratives And Public Perception

Media coverage frequently contrasts a candidate’s personal wealth with messages about supporting middle- and low-income households. High net worth can be framed as evidence of competence or as evidence of detachment from ordinary voters. The article captures how these narratives evolved throughout the primary seasons.

Comparison With Earlier Election Cycles

When stacked against previous presidential candidate wealth levels, the 2020 field included historically wealthy contenders alongside those with modest means. This contrast highlights shifting fundraising models and the growing prominence of tech and finance fortunes in politics.

How did Forbes estimate each candidate’s net worth?

Forbes used public records, tax documents, corporate disclosures, real estate filings, and interviews with lawyers and accountants to build estimates, adjusting for assets, liabilities, and shared family holdings.

Does reported net worth include campaign funds and donations raised?

No, the figures reflect personal or family wealth and do not include campaign war chests, PAC money, or fundraising totals raised during the election cycle.

Why does candidate net worth matter for policy credibility?

Voters often interpret personal wealth as a signal of potential bias or relatability; understanding financial stakes helps assess motivations behind policy proposals and coalition appeals.

Are these net worth figures adjusted for market volatility and taxes?

Forbes applies market-value adjustments and estimates tax impacts where relevant, but all figures remain estimates subject to changes in asset prices and disclosure timing.
